Yinchuan’s Lantern Festival Lights Up the Year of the Snake

As 2025 marks the Year of the Snake in the Chinese zodiac, Yinchuan's annual lantern festival is illuminating the skies with unparalleled brilliance. Held at a vibrant park in the Ningxia Hui Autonomous Region, the festival has become a must-visit event for locals and tourists alike.

This year, visitors can explore five uniquely themed zones, each showcasing over 100 intricately designed lantern displays. From traditional motifs celebrating local heritage to innovative, modern designs reflecting the spirit of the snake, the festival offers a diverse visual feast.
